Detailed specifications:
- Resolution: 2K 3MP (2304 x 1296 px) at 15fps
- Image Sensor: 1/2.8“ Progressive Scan CMOS Starlight Sensor
- Lens: 3.17 mm focal length, F1.65 aperture, 125° diagonal FOV
- Night Vision: 850 nm IR LED and Full-Color Night Vision (up to 9m)
- Battery: Internal rechargeable Lithium-ion battery (up to 180 days per charge)
- Weather Resistance: IP65 dust and water resistance
- Storage: Local microSD slot (up to 512GB) and Tapo Care Cloud Storage
- Audio: Two-way audio with noise cancellation and 94dB alarm siren
- Connectivity: 2.4 GHz Wi-Fi (IEEE 802.11b/g/n)
- Smart Integration: Google Assistant, Amazon Alexa

Q&A:
- How long does the battery last on a single charge? The Tapo C411 features a high-capacity battery that lasts up to 180 days, though actual duration depends on trigger frequency and environmental factors.
- Can this camera be used with a solar panel? Yes, the Tapo C411 is compatible with the Tapo A201 solar panel (sold separately) for continuous power and reduced maintenance.
- Does the camera support local storage without a subscription? Yes, it includes a microSD card slot supporting up to 512GB for local video storage without monthly fees.
- Is the Tapo C411 waterproof? The device is IP65-rated, meaning it is fully protected against dust ingress and low-pressure water jets from any direction.
- How does the AI person detection work? The camera uses on-device algorithms to distinguish human shapes from other moving objects, significantly reducing false alarms from pets or shadows.
